Dragonfly & Damselfly World Catalog

Search for scientific or common name:

Order Odonata
Suborder Zygoptera
Superfamily Lestoidea
Family Lestidae
Family Argiolestidae
Subfamily Argiolestinae
Genus Trineuragrion
Species percostale Ris, 1915